정형외과 수술 후 5일간 투여 된 로페콕시브 50mg의 진통효과 -치료약 대조, 무작위배정, 다기관, 공개 임상시험-

Background: Nonsteroidal anti-inflammatory drugs(NSAIDs) inhibit both cyclooxygenase-1(COX1) and cyclooxygenase-2(COX-2). There have been several trials showing that a specific inhibitor of COX-2 provide efficacy in surgical pain comparable with NSAIDs. In this study, the efficacy and safety of the rofecoxib which specifically inhibits COX-2 were compared with aceclofenac, an NSAID, in patients with pain after orthopedic surgery. Method : A randomized, open, active comparator-controlled trial of 229 adults with orthopedic surgical pain was conducted. Patients were randomized to one of two treatment groups ; 50mg of rofecoxib once daily or 100mg of aceclofenac twice daily. Clinical efficacy and safety were evaluated over 5-day treatment period. Result : Rofecoxib at dosage of 50mg demonstrated efficacy that was clinically comparable to that of aceclofenac as assessed by primary endpoint(TOPAR8) according to predefined comparability criteria. Results from secondary endpoints(SPID8, patient global assessment of response to therapy) were consistent with those of the primary endpoint. All treatments were generally well tolerated. Conclusion : Rofecoxib was well tolerated and provided efficacy that was clinically comparable, according to predefined equivalence margin, to that of 100mg of aceclofenac twice daily in this 5-day study.
Plossom : Spring Boot를 활용한 웹 기반 프로젝트 관리 시스템

In this paper, we developed web based Plossom system, an efficient and convenient project management system. The development of Plossom consists of a web page using HTML and Bootstrap framework, and the logic is built using the algorithm suitable for web page by using JQuery. Additionally, Plossom is implemented to support interoperability with external system by using Spring's Thymeleaf and MySQL efficiently. The Plossom system developed in this study is expected to be very useful in the development process of IOT and ICT related projects.

파쇄골 이식을 이용한 무시멘트성 비구 컵 재치환술의 10년 이상 추시 결과

Purpose: We evaluated the results of cementless acetabular revisions performed with morselized bone grafting and screw-fixed hemispherical cups with different surface treatments. Materials and Methods: Forty hips, which had been followed for more than 10 years, were included in this study. Reconstruction was performed with 10 hydroxyapatite (HA)-coated cups and 30 porocoated ones. The mean followup time was 12 years and 1 months (range, 10 years to 15 years). Re-revision or radiographic loosening was considered as an endpoint of follow-up. Results: The average Harris hip score improved from 52 points to 75 points. During the follow-up period, radiographic loosening was observed in 17 hips. The loosened implants were HA-coated cups in 8 hips and porocoated ones in 9 hips. In 14 of these, re-revision of the cups was performed. The re-revision rate was 20% for the porocoated cups and 80% for the HA-coated cups. There were 2 hips with liner wear, which had undergone liner and head changes. Bone grafts were united in all the hips. The average time to union was 5.2 months (range, 2 to 9 months), and the average time to incorporation was 12 months (range, 5 to 18 months). Conclusion: Our results imply that HA-coated cups have a significantly higher failure rate compared with the porocoated ones (P<0.05) after a minimum follow-up of 10 years. Morselized bone grafting with use of a porocoated cup is an effective modality, which can restore the bone loss of the acetabulum in revision total hip arthroplasty.

This paper reports a method treasuring magnetostriction, Young's moduli of a substrate and film and ΔE-effect with one apparatus. A substrate deposited with a thin magnetic film is parallely cantilevered paralled to a metal plate electrode, forming a capacitive cell. The cantilever deflects due to own weight, applied electric and magnetic filed. The small change of the capacitance caused by this deflection is measured by a sensitive capacitance bridge. Young's modulus, magnetostriction and ΔE effect can be calculated by theoretical analysis with the weight, applied field and deflection data.
